Comparison of ketofol and intravenous morphin sulfate in controlling the pain in renal colic

Comparative study of controlling the pain in patients that present to ED with renal colic with intravenous ketofol and intravenous morphin sulfate after reciving standard treatment

Inclusion criteria

Inclusion criteria: Patients presenting with back and side pain and hematuria who have a definitive diagnosis of renal colic using physical examination,laboratory tests and radiologic measures such as ultrasonography and abdomino-pelvic CT Age between 16 to 60 years Willingness to participate in the study No history of underlying disease, allergies or addiction

Exclusion criteria

Exclusion criteria: Renal colic patients with any sort of known drug addiction Renal colic patients aged under16 or over 60 Renal colic patients with underliying illness Renal colic patients with any history of allergia Pregnant patients

Design outcomes

Primary

MeasureTime frame
Level of controlling the pain. Timepoint: 10, 30,60, and120 minute after intervention. Method of measurement: Visual analogue scale system.
